Output 995018878002abd517a2aa36e24cf34006ba13681cffead8e11031c3a09b7eec:3

value
99886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c254043d2d4ca9dd3f793d8e26ae6955c6c0655 OP_EQUAL
address
34FqUANBZo33jHjEYdyynnGPvDhfkUSUfR
transaction
995018878002abd517a2aa36e24cf34006ba13681cffead8e11031c3a09b7eec
spent
true